Can Pregnant Woman Have Tuna Casserole . As long as you avoid raw seafood and fish that are higher in mercury, expecting moms can feel free to dive into nutritious seafood meals. The same applies when you’re trying for a baby (nhs 2022). This article will explain what. Whether you prefer tuna salad sandwiches, tuna casseroles, or tuna steaks, you might wonder if you can eat tuna while pregnant. It's recommended that you eat no more than four cans of tuna or two fresh tuna steaks a week. It's best to limit the amount of white or albacore tuna, as well as fresh or frozen tuna that you eat during pregnancy, though. Yes, tuna is good for you and your baby during pregnancy but try to limit the amount you eat. Eating fish during pregnancy can be safe and healthy. Can you eat tuna while pregnant? Women who are pregnant, breastfeeding or are trying to become pregnant shouldn't avoid tuna or other fish out of fear of exposing themselves or their offsprings to mercury. Learn about the possible benefits, what types of seafood are safe and what to avoid. The key to safely eating tuna during pregnancy is knowing which types to choose and how much to eat. Tinned light tuna (also called skipjack or yellowfin) packed in water is a good food to eat while you are pregnant.
